Tipps69 Posted August 21, 2017 Report Share Posted August 21, 2017 If Reid was 18 or 19 years-old, I could maybe see it but he's 24, he is nowhere near good enough to compete with what Everton or Leicester have in their first teams. Everton have forked out £45m for Sigurdsson, Reid can't compete there. Leicester have just sold Tom Lawrence to Derby for £7m & given the choice of the two, I'd much rather have Lawrence any day of the week. As for Middlesbrough being interested, they have Bamford playing off of the strikers who they paid around £10m for & while I don't particularly rate Bamford (especially at that price), he has a better pedigree than Reid & has been starting so far this season. Sorry but it just doesn't fit, he's beyond the age of being someone with potential, he should now be at an age where he's playing towards his best.
